Statement of Cong. Lito Atienza on
the passing of former Senator Eva Estrada Kalaw
We
are deeply saddened by the passing of former Senator Eva Estrada Kalaw. We have
lost a dedicated freedom fighter – a leader of the democratic system in our
continuing struggle for a better Philippines.
We
will always cherish the years we spent with Tita Eva in the struggle to
liberate our country from martial law. She was a guiding light, a steady hand,
a courageous fighter who not only led our group of oppositionists from Manila
in the Batasang Pambansa elections in 1984, but also led our battles on the
floor of the Batasan as we fought to remove 14 years of martial rule.
She
had developed such a reputation as a brave and tireless freedom fighter that
she could very well be considered as the Filipino Joan of Arc.
Farewell,
Tita Eva – a true Filipino statesman and patriot.
